With humour, wisdom and tenderness, Ann Packer offers ten short stories about women and men - wives and husbands, sisters and brothers, daughters, sons, mothers, fathers, friends and lovers - who discover that life's greatest surprises may be found in that which is most familiar.
Ann Packer is the acclaimed author of two collections of short fiction, Swim Back to Me and Mendocino and Other Stories, and three bestselling novels, The Children's Crusade, Songs Without Words, and The Dive from Clausen's Pier, which received the Kate Chopin Literary Award, among many other prizes and honors. Her short fiction has appeared in The New Yorker and in the O. Henry Prize Stories anthologies, and her novels have been published around the world.
